WebTo be a fishery officer, you must first complete the Fishery Officer Career Progression Program classroom training. You will also need to: pass a general competency test. meet our use of force proficiency standards. wear a uniform and certain protective clothing. meet medical, psychological and other general standards.

Fax: (301) 427-2055. graphic print animal teesWebFisheries and Oceans Canada (DFO) recruits and develops candidates to become Fishery Officers. Successful candidates are initially recruited as Cadets to complete training. Employees progress from the GT-02 to the GT-04 group and level (Classification currently under revision) contingent upon successful classroom and field training. graphic print beach towelWebEmployment Opportunities for a Fisheries Officer.
